Distance from Batts Heights, AL to Lexington-Fayette, KY

The total driving distance from Batts Heights, AL to Lexington-Fayette, KY is 322 miles or 518 kilometers.

The total straight line flight distance from Batts Heights, AL to Lexington-Fayette, KY is 266 miles.

This is equivalent to 428 kilometers or 231 nautical miles.

Your trip begins in Batts Heights, Alabama. It ends in Lexington-Fayette, Kentucky.

Your flight direction from Batts Heights, AL to Lexington-Fayette, KY is Northeast (31 degrees from North).

Distance calculator

Travelmath helps you find distances based on actual road trip directions, or the straight line flight distance. You can get the distance between cities, airports, states, countries, or zip codes to figure out the best route to travel to your destination. Compare the results to the straight line distance to determine whether it's better to drive or fly. The database uses the latitude and longitude of each location to calculate distance using the great circle distance formula. The calculation is done using the Vincenty algorithm and the WGS84 ellipsoid model of the Earth, which is the same one used by most GPS receivers. This gives you the flying distance "as the crow flies." Find your flight distances quickly to estimate the number of frequent flyer miles you'll accumulate.
